Several things change the final bill when you replace a roof. The total area of your home is the biggest factor, followed by the specific materials you choose, like asphalt shingles versus metal or tile. We also look at the pitch or slope of your roof and how many layers of old material need to be pulled off before we start. If there is hidden wood rot or damaged decking underneath, that adds to the labor and supplies required.

For Miami homes, lighter metal roof colors are often best as they reflect more sunlight and heat. This can help keep your home cooler and reduce energy costs. Popular choices include cool-toned whites, grays, and even some lighter blues or greens. Many metal roofing systems offer specialized cool roof coatings. EPDM roofing is a durable synthetic rubber roofing membrane commonly used for flat or low-slope roofs. In Miami, it offers excellent resistance to UV rays and extreme weather, including heavy rains. EPDM is known for its longevity and ability to withstand the intense sun. It's a practical choice for many commercial buildings and some residential applications. Installing metal roofing in Miami involves careful preparation of the roof deck, followed by the precise installation of metal panels. Professionals ensure proper overlap and fastening to withstand high winds and heavy rains. They also install necessary flashing and ventilation systems.
